แก้ไขการอัปเดต OS X El Capitan Beta ไม่แสดงในการอัปเดตซอฟต์แวร์

Anonim

หากคุณเป็นผู้ใช้ Mac ที่กำลังทดสอบเบต้าของ OS X El Capitan ไม่ว่าจะเป็นส่วนหนึ่งของโปรแกรม OS X Public Beta หรือในฐานะนักพัฒนา Mac ที่ลงทะเบียน คุณอาจพบสถานการณ์ที่ การอัปเดตล่าสุดที่มีอยู่ไม่ปรากฏให้คุณเห็นใน Mac App Store อย่างที่ควรจะเป็น ตัวอย่างเช่น สมมติว่าคุณกำลังพยายามเข้าถึง OS X 10.11 Public Beta 6 และจะไม่แสดงว่าพร้อมใช้งาน แต่คุณรู้ว่ายังไม่ได้ติดตั้งบน Macโดยปกติจะสามารถแก้ไขได้โดยไปที่แท็บการอัปเดตและกด Command+R เพื่อรีเฟรชการอัปเดต แต่ถ้าไม่ได้ผล คุณอาจต้องเข้าไปแทรกแซงด้วยตนเองและตั้งค่าแคตตาล็อกการดาวน์โหลดการอัปเดตซอฟต์แวร์อีกครั้ง

โปรดจำไว้ว่า คุณจะต้องทำสิ่งนี้ก็ต่อเมื่อคุณกำลังทดสอบเบต้าของ OS X El Capitan เท่านั้น หากคุณพยายามตั้งค่าแคตตาล็อกการอัปเดตซอฟต์แวร์ด้วยตนเองเป็นฟีดเบต้า ระบบปฏิบัติการของคุณอาจเสียหายได้ X อัปเดตและจะไม่แสดงเลย โปรดทราบว่ามี URL ที่แตกต่างกันสองรายการให้เลือก ขึ้นอยู่กับว่า Mac ได้รับการตั้งค่าให้ทดสอบ OS X Public Beta หรือ OS X Developer Beta (หรือหากคุณลงทะเบียนในโปรแกรมเบต้าทั้งสองโปรแกรม คุณสามารถทำได้ สลับไปมาระหว่างสองคำสั่งโดยใช้คำสั่งเหล่านี้ แต่นั่นไม่ใช่หัวข้อ) สุดท้าย โปรดแน่ใจว่าคุณไม่ได้เลือกไม่รับการอัปเดตเบต้าด้วยตนเองผ่านการตั้งค่าระบบ ซึ่งอาจขัดขวางไม่ให้แสดงการอัปเดตเบต้าที่เหมาะสม

ไม่ว่าคุณจะอยู่ในโปรแกรม Public Beta หรือโปรแกรม Developer Beta ให้เปิดแอป Terminal แล้วป้อนสตริงคำสั่งที่เหมาะสมจากตัวเลือกด้านล่าง:

ผู้ทดสอบเบต้าสาธารณะ? ตั้งค่าแคตตาล็อกเบต้าสาธารณะของ OS X:

หากคุณเป็นส่วนหนึ่งของโปรแกรมทดสอบเบต้าสาธารณะของ Mac OS และต้องการตั้งค่าให้เป็นสตรีมแคตตาล็อกซอฟต์แวร์ที่เหมาะสม ให้ใช้สิ่งนี้:

sudo softwareupdate --set-catalog https://swscan.apple.com/content/catalogs/others/index-10.11beta-10.11-10.10-10.9- สิงโตภูเขา-สิงโตหิมะ-เสือดาวเสือดาว.merged-1.sucatalog.gz

ลงทะเบียน Mac Developer? ตั้งค่าแค็ตตาล็อก OS X Developer Beta:

หากคุณเป็นนักพัฒนา Mac ที่ลงทะเบียนแล้วและคุณต้องการตั้งค่าสตรีมแคตตาล็อกซอฟต์แวร์ Mac Developer Beta ให้ใช้สิ่งนี้: sudo softwareupdate --set-catalog https:/ /swscan.apple.com/content/catalogs/others/index-10.11seed-1011-10.10-10.9-สิงโตภูเขา-สิงโต-เสือดาวหิมะ-เสือดาว.merged-1.sucatalog.gz

เมล็ดพันธุ์GM

URL แค็ตตาล็อกเมล็ด OS X 10.11 เป็นดังนี้: sudo softwareupdate --set-catalog https://swscan.apple.com/content/catalogs/others/ index-10.11-10.10-10.9-mountainlion-lion-snowleopard-leopard.merged-1.sucatalog.gz

การยืนยันการเปลี่ยนแปลงแค็ตตาล็อกการอัปเดตซอฟต์แวร์ใช้งานได้

เมื่อคุณตั้งค่าแค็ตตาล็อกเป็น URL ที่เหมาะสมแล้ว คุณสามารถตรวจสอบการเปลี่ยนแปลงได้อย่างรวดเร็วโดยใช้คำสั่ง softwareupdate เพื่อแสดงรายการอัปเดตที่มีทั้งหมด:

softwareupdate --list

จากนั้นคุณสามารถกลับไปที่ App Store และติดตั้งการอัปเดตเบต้าได้ตามปกติ หรือหากคุณต้องการอยู่ในแอป Terminal คุณสามารถติดตั้งการอัปเดต OS X จากบรรทัดคำสั่งได้เช่นกันโดยระบุแพ็คเกจ ติดตั้ง.

วิธีรีเซ็ตเป็นค่าเริ่มต้นของ OS X Software Update Catalog

หากคุณสร้างความสับสนให้กับไวยากรณ์หรือเพียงต้องการรีเซ็ตกลับไปเป็นสตรีมแคตตาล็อกการอัปเดตซอฟต์แวร์เริ่มต้น ให้ใช้สตริงคำสั่งต่อไปนี้:

softwareupdate --clear-catalog

อีกครั้ง คุณจะต้องดำเนินการนี้ต่อเมื่อคุณพยายามรีเฟรช App Store ด้วย Command + R และไม่สามารถแสดงการอัปเดตซอฟต์แวร์รุ่นเบต้าที่มีได้

ขอบคุณ Tolakipaki และ 'CONFIRMED' สำหรับการนำเสนอสตริงการอัปเดตเฉพาะและรายละเอียดประกอบในส่วนความคิดเห็นของเรา และถึง SixColors สำหรับการนำเสนอโซลูชันที่คล้ายกันเมื่อไม่กี่เดือนก่อน เหตุใดการอัปเดตจึงหยุดปรากฏแบบสุ่มสำหรับผู้ใช้บางคนนั้นไม่ชัดเจนนัก แต่โชคดีที่มันเป็นวิธีแก้ปัญหาที่ง่าย

แก้ไขการอัปเดต OS X El Capitan Beta ไม่แสดงในการอัปเดตซอฟต์แวร์